Technical Specifications (US Model: PVC-US-800)
| Parameter | Value |
| Motor Power | 22 kW |
| Rotor Diameter | 250 mm |
| Number of Blades | 6 (high-speed steel) |
| Screen Mesh Size | 2.0-4.0 mm (adjustable) |
| Output Capacity | 80-120 kg/h |
| Certifications | EPA compliant, UL listed |
